How much do medical assistant cardiology j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for medical assistant cardiology in Riverside, CA is $23.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.79 and $25.10 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the most common challenges faced by medical assistants working in a cardiology practice?

Medical Assistants in cardiology often manage a high volume of patients with complex health needs, which can require strong multitasking and organizational skills. Keeping up with rapidly changing schedules, urgent patient calls, and assisting with specialized cardiac diagnostic tests like EKGs or stress tests are frequent challenges. Additionally, staying updated on cardiology-specific protocols and ensuring precise documentation are important for patient safety and team coordination. Despite these challenges, working in a cardiology setting provides valuable experience and opportunities for professional development in a fast-paced, rewarding environment.

What do medical assistants do in cardiology?

Medical assistants in cardiology perform tasks such as taking patient histories, measuring vital signs, preparing patients for exams, assisting with diagnostic tests like EKGs, and managing medical records. They also may schedule appointments and provide patient education under the supervision of cardiologists or healthcare providers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a medical assistant cardiology?

To thrive as a Medical Assistant in Cardiology, you need knowledge of basic clinical procedures, EKG administration, and patient care, often supported by a medical assistant certification or diploma. Familiarity with cardiology-specific equipment, electronic health records (EHRs), and relevant billing/coding systems is typically required. Excellent organ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ate compassionately with patients are valuable soft skills. These competencies ensure accurate diagnostics, efficient workflow, and a supportive environment for both patients and cardiology staff.

What are the duties of a cardiology medical assistant?

As a cardiology medical assistant, your duties are to assist cardiologists, cardiology technicians, and other professionals perform invasive procedures that assess the health of a patient’s heart, blood vessels, arteries, and lungs. You also help set up a variety of imaging methods, such as electrocardiograms, that monitor and record heartbeats or other activity in the circulatory system. Your responsibilities include meeting with patients, preparing them for the exams and operations, and helping families understand and get through the procedures.

What is a medical assistant cardiology?

Medical Assistant Cardiology professionals are healthcare workers who provide clinical and administrative support to cardiologists and cardiac care teams. They assist with patient preparation, take vital signs, perform EKGs, and help with stress tests and other cardiac procedures. Additionally, they handle scheduling, medical records, and patient communication to ensure smooth workflow in a cardiology office. Their work helps ensure patients receive timely and effective cardiac care.

Job description

Description:

SUMMARY:

The Medical Assistant assists the medical staff with preparation of surgical patients by performance of routine and delegated duties according to standards and policies. The Medical Assistant takes vital signs, escorts patients to their designated area, cleans the work station areas and equipment, administers eye drops to patients, obtains blood glucose levels, and ensures a steady flow of patient turnover. The Medical Assistant will work closely with the nursing staff to provide excellent patient care.
